Files
rockchip-kernel/net
Johannes Berg f6c655eedc cfg80211: fix scheduled scan pointer access
Since rdev->sched_scan_req is dereferenced outside the
lock protecting it, this might be done at the wrong
time, causing crashes. Move the dereference to where
it should be - inside the RTNL locked section.

Cc: stable@vger.kernel.org [3.8+]
Reviewed-by: Emmanuel Grumbach <emmanuel.grumbach@intel.com>
Signed-off-by: Johannes Berg <johannes.berg@intel.com>
(cherry picked from commit 79845c662e)
Signed-off-by: Duncan Laurie <dlaurie@chromium.org>

BUG=chrome-os-partner:28379,chrome-os-partner:33914
TEST=wifi_matfunc autotest suite

Change-Id: I18d4f25fe3eceddc9226a14d74d6278c64b5af8f
Reviewed-on: https://chromium-review.googlesource.com/230751
Tested-by: Duncan Laurie <dlaurie@chromium.org>
Reviewed-by: Paul Stewart <pstew@chromium.org>
Commit-Queue: Duncan Laurie <dlaurie@chromium.org>
2014-11-19 19:40:23 +00:00
..
2014-02-16 23:45:00 -05:00
2014-01-21 18:13:05 -08:00
2014-02-10 17:51:29 -08:00
2013-09-23 16:52:45 -04:00
2013-10-19 19:36:19 -04:00
2013-11-21 13:09:42 -05:00